Merge pull request #568 from bcgsc/bugfix/DEVSU-2438-analyst-comment-… #2578
GitHub Actions / Test Results
succeeded
Nov 6, 2024 in 0s
All 145 tests pass in 4m 39s
Annotations
Check notice on line 0 in .github
github-actions / Test Results
145 tests found
There are 145 tests, see "Raw output" for the full list of tests.
Raw output
has valid links when no basename provided ‑ has valid links when no basename provided
includes basename in links when provided ‑ includes basename in links when provided
ActionCellRenderer It links to GraphKB when a single entry exists ‑ ActionCellRenderer It links to GraphKB when a single entry exists
ActionCellRenderer It matches the snapshot ‑ ActionCellRenderer It matches the snapshot
ActionCellRenderer It opens a new window to GraphKB table view when multiple entries exist ‑ ActionCellRenderer It opens a new window to GraphKB table view when multiple entries exist
ActionCellRenderer It shows the SVG dialog when the icon is clicked ‑ ActionCellRenderer It shows the SVG dialog when the icon is clicked
ActionCellRenderer It shows the delete icon when allowed ‑ ActionCellRenderer It shows the delete icon when allowed
ActionCellRenderer It shows the detail dialog when the icon is clicked ‑ ActionCellRenderer It shows the detail dialog when the icon is clicked
ActionCellRenderer It shows the detail icon when allowed ‑ ActionCellRenderer It shows the detail icon when allowed
ActionCellRenderer It shows the edit icon when allowed ‑ ActionCellRenderer It shows the edit icon when allowed
ActionCellRenderer It shows the fusion diagram icon when available ‑ ActionCellRenderer It shows the fusion diagram icon when available
ActionCellRenderer It shows the image dialog when the icon is clicked ‑ ActionCellRenderer It shows the image dialog when the icon is clicked
ActionCellRenderer It shows the image icon when available ‑ ActionCellRenderer It shows the image icon when available
ActionCellRenderer onDelete is called when the delete icon is clicked ‑ ActionCellRenderer onDelete is called when the delete icon is clicked
ActionCellRenderer onEdit is called when the edit icon is clicked ‑ ActionCellRenderer onEdit is called when the edit icon is clicked
AddComment Add button is disabled when no text is provided ‑ AddComment Add button is disabled when no text is provided
AddComment onAdd is called with input text when the button is pressed ‑ AddComment onAdd is called with input text when the button is pressed
AlertDialog It allows custom confirm and cancel text ‑ AlertDialog It allows custom confirm and cancel text
AlertDialog It calls onClose with the correct params when cancel is clicked ‑ AlertDialog It calls onClose with the correct params when cancel is clicked
AlertDialog It calls onClose with the correct params when confirm is clicked ‑ AlertDialog It calls onClose with the correct params when confirm is clicked
AlertDialog It disables confirm button if a comment is required from user ‑ AlertDialog It disables confirm button if a comment is required from user
AlertDialog It re-enables confirm button if a comment is inserted, and calls onClose with correct params when submitted ‑ AlertDialog It re-enables confirm button if a comment is inserted, and calls onClose with correct params when submitted
AlertDialog It renders ‑ AlertDialog It renders
AnalystComments Img tags are sanitized ‑ AnalystComments Img tags are sanitized
AnalystComments Style tags are still present ‑ AnalystComments Style tags are still present
ArrayCellRenderer A non-link array renders the first sorted value ‑ ArrayCellRenderer A non-link array renders the first sorted value
ArrayCellRenderer A non-link string renders ‑ ArrayCellRenderer A non-link string renders
ArrayCellRenderer A string link renders ‑ ArrayCellRenderer A string link renders
ArrayCellRenderer An array of PMIDs renders the first sorted link ‑ ArrayCellRenderer An array of PMIDs renders the first sorted link
ArrayCellRenderer An array of links renders the first sorted link ‑ ArrayCellRenderer An array of links renders the first sorted link
CivicCellRenderer A link is not rendered for non-CIVIC data ‑ CivicCellRenderer A link is not rendered for non-CIVIC data
CivicCellRenderer A link to CIVIC is rendered when available ‑ CivicCellRenderer A link to CIVIC is rendered when available
CivicCellRenderer Text is rendered for non-CIVIC data ‑ CivicCellRenderer Text is rendered for non-CIVIC data
CivicCellRenderer The CIVIC link is formatted properly ‑ CivicCellRenderer The CIVIC link is formatted properly
CivicCellRenderer externalSource text is visible ‑ CivicCellRenderer externalSource text is visible
ColumnPicker It changes checked state upon click ‑ ColumnPicker It changes checked state upon click
ColumnPicker It matches the snapshot ‑ ColumnPicker It matches the snapshot
ColumnPicker The checkboxes have the correct starting states ‑ ColumnPicker The checkboxes have the correct starting states
ColumnPicker The dialog is not rendered when isOpen is false ‑ ColumnPicker The dialog is not rendered when isOpen is false
ColumnPicker The label is shown ‑ ColumnPicker The label is shown
ColumnPicker When visibleColumn prop is provided The checkboxes are controlled internally ‑ ColumnPicker When visibleColumn prop is provided The checkboxes are controlled internally
ColumnPicker When visibleColumn prop is provided Use the visibleColumn prop as initial checkbox state ‑ ColumnPicker When visibleColumn prop is provided Use the visibleColumn prop as initial checkbox state
CommentCard Actions are hidden if the user is not matching ‑ CommentCard Actions are hidden if the user is not matching
CommentCard Actions are shown if the user is matching ‑ CommentCard Actions are shown if the user is matching
CommentCard Cancelling edit mode does not save the value ‑ CommentCard Cancelling edit mode does not save the value
CommentCard Clicking save in edit mode calls onSave with new text ‑ CommentCard Clicking save in edit mode calls onSave with new text
CommentCard Clicking the delete icon calls onDelete ‑ CommentCard Clicking the delete icon calls onDelete
CommentCard Clicking the edit icon starts edit mode ‑ CommentCard Clicking the edit icon starts edit mode
CommentCard Provided comment body is rendered ‑ CommentCard Provided comment body is rendered
CommentCard User and date appear in the card ‑ CommentCard User and date appear in the card
CommentCard updatedAt time is shown if available ‑ CommentCard updatedAt time is shown if available
DataTable Empty visibleColumns shows no columns ‑ DataTable Empty visibleColumns shows no columns
DataTable It matches the snapshot ‑ DataTable It matches the snapshot
DataTable The demoDescription is shown ‑ DataTable The demoDescription is shown
DataTable The row data is shown ‑ DataTable The row data is shown
DataTable The title is shown ‑ DataTable The title is shown
DataTable filterText filters table content ‑ DataTable filterText filters table content
DataTable visibleColumns affects the shown columns ‑ DataTable visibleColumns affects the shown columns
DetailDialog Array values are shown ‑ DetailDialog Array values are shown
DetailDialog Certain fields are filtered from being shown ‑ DetailDialog Certain fields are filtered from being shown
DetailDialog It matches the snapshot ‑ DetailDialog It matches the snapshot
DetailDialog Keys and values are all shown ‑ DetailDialog Keys and values are all shown
DetailDialog The column mapping changes the displayed key ‑ DetailDialog The column mapping changes the displayed key
GeneAutocomplete A default value is shown ‑ GeneAutocomplete A default value is shown
GeneAutocomplete Clicking the autocomplete option fires onChange with the correct params ‑ GeneAutocomplete Clicking the autocomplete option fires onChange with the correct params
GeneAutocomplete Options are filtered by input text ‑ GeneAutocomplete Options are filtered by input text
GeneAutocomplete Options are reset when there is no input text ‑ GeneAutocomplete Options are reset when there is no input text
GeneAutocomplete Options are shown when focused ‑ GeneAutocomplete Options are shown when focused
GeneCellRenderer It matches the snapshot ‑ GeneCellRenderer It matches the snapshot
GeneCellRenderer It renders a fusion gene with a comma ‑ GeneCellRenderer It renders a fusion gene with a comma
GeneCellRenderer It renders a fusion gene with colons ‑ GeneCellRenderer It renders a fusion gene with colons
GeneViewer It closes the dialog if gene does not exist ‑ GeneViewer It closes the dialog if gene does not exist
GeneViewer It matches the snapshot ‑ GeneViewer It matches the snapshot
GeneViewer It renders a modal when the gene name is clicked ‑ GeneViewer It renders a modal when the gene name is clicked
GeneViewer It renders the gene and the link button, if isLink prop is given ‑ GeneViewer It renders the gene and the link button, if isLink prop is given
GeneViewer It renders the gene name ‑ GeneViewer It renders the gene name
GeneViewer Tabs are all shown ‑ GeneViewer Tabs are all shown
ImageViewer Clicking the close button calls onClose ‑ ImageViewer Clicking the close button calls onClose
ImageViewer It matches the snapshot ‑ ImageViewer It matches the snapshot
LaunchCell It calls the url function and history.push upon click ‑ LaunchCell It calls the url function and history.push upon click
LaunchCell It calls the url function with args upon click ‑ LaunchCell It calls the url function with args upon click
LaunchCell It opens a new tab with a middle click ‑ LaunchCell It opens a new tab with a middle click
LaunchCell It renders and matches the snapshot ‑ LaunchCell It renders and matches the snapshot
LaunchCell It renders the icon ‑ LaunchCell It renders the icon
Rapid Report Matched Tumour Type Table Should split data of one variant with different relevance into separate rows ‑ Rapid Report Matched Tumour Type Table Should split data of one variant with different relevance into separate rows
Rapid Report Matched Tumour Type Table getVariantRelevanceDict Should return an object with relevance as keys, and kbMatches as values ‑ Rapid Report Matched Tumour Type Table getVariantRelevanceDict Should return an object with relevance as keys, and kbMatches as values
Rapid Report Matched Tumour Type Table processPotentialClinicalAssociation Should append relevance to ident to differentiate each row for proper rendering ‑ Rapid Report Matched Tumour Type Table processPotentialClinicalAssociation Should append relevance to ident to differentiate each row for proper rendering
Rapid Report Matched Tumour Type Table processPotentialClinicalAssociation Should have a new attribute called potentialClinicalAssociation to each entry ‑ Rapid Report Matched Tumour Type Table processPotentialClinicalAssociation Should have a new attribute called potentialClinicalAssociation to each entry
Rapid Report Matched Tumour Type Table processPotentialClinicalAssociation Should have correct data for potentialClinicalAssociation ‑ Rapid Report Matched Tumour Type Table processPotentialClinicalAssociation Should have correct data for potentialClinicalAssociation
Rapid Report Matched Tumour Type Table processPotentialClinicalAssociation Should return an array of variants with the correct length corresponding to number of distinct kbMatch relevance ‑ Rapid Report Matched Tumour Type Table processPotentialClinicalAssociation Should return an array of variants with the correct length corresponding to number of distinct kbMatch relevance
Rapid Report Matched Tumour Type Table splitIprEvidenceLevels Should remove brackets from each context ‑ Rapid Report Matched Tumour Type Table splitIprEvidenceLevels Should remove brackets from each context
Rapid Report Matched Tumour Type Table splitIprEvidenceLevels Should return an object with two sets with keys IPR-A and IPR-B ‑ Rapid Report Matched Tumour Type Table splitIprEvidenceLevels Should return an object with two sets with keys IPR-A and IPR-B
ReportOverview Does not send an API call out if cancel is clicked ‑ ReportOverview Does not send an API call out if cancel is clicked
ReportOverview Does not send an API call out if record is not dirty ‑ ReportOverview Does not send an API call out if record is not dirty
ReportOverview Does not show a fab button if record is in print mode ‑ ReportOverview Does not show a fab button if record is in print mode
ReportOverview Does not show a fab button if record is not editable ‑ ReportOverview Does not show a fab button if record is not editable
ReportOverview Opens a dialog to edit report appendix text when fab is clicked ‑ ReportOverview Opens a dialog to edit report appendix text when fab is clicked
ReportOverview Renders correctly ‑ ReportOverview Renders correctly
ReportOverview Sends an API call when record is edited and confirm is clicked ‑ ReportOverview Sends an API call when record is edited and confirm is clicked
ReportOverview Show a fab button to edit report appendix if is editable ‑ ReportOverview Show a fab button to edit report appendix if is editable
SignatureCard Author and sign button are visible ‑ SignatureCard Author and sign button are visible
SignatureCard No buttons are visible in print view ‑ SignatureCard No buttons are visible in print view
SignatureCard Reviewer name & remove signature button are visible ‑ SignatureCard Reviewer name & remove signature button are visible
SignatureCard Sign button calls onClick ‑ SignatureCard Sign button calls onClick
SignatureCard Sign button is not visible without edit permissions ‑ SignatureCard Sign button is not visible without edit permissions
SignatureCard Sign button is visible when reviewerSignature has null data ‑ SignatureCard Sign button is visible when reviewerSignature has null data
SignatureCard Sign button is visible when reviewerSignature is null ‑ SignatureCard Sign button is visible when reviewerSignature is null
Slide It renders the image name as a header ‑ Slide It renders the image name as a header
Slide It renders the img tag with correct attrs ‑ Slide It renders the img tag with correct attrs
Slide The delete button is not shown in the print view ‑ Slide The delete button is not shown in the print view
Slide The delete button is not shown when the user can not edit ‑ Slide The delete button is not shown when the user can not edit
Slide The delete button is shown when the user can edit ‑ Slide The delete button is shown when the user can edit
Slide The onDelete function is called when the button is pressed ‑ Slide The onDelete function is called when the button is pressed
SvgImage It renders a normal SVG ‑ SvgImage It renders a normal SVG
SvgImage It renders an SVG with an XML tag without crashing ‑ SvgImage It renders an SVG with an XML tag without crashing
SvgImage It renders an SVG with style tags in other tags ‑ SvgImage It renders an SVG with style tags in other tags
SvgImage It renders an SVG with style tags ‑ SvgImage It renders an SVG with style tags
SvgViewer It matches the snapshot ‑ SvgViewer It matches the snapshot
SvgViewer The dialog is shown when isOpen ‑ SvgViewer The dialog is shown when isOpen
SvgViewer The svgTitle text is shown ‑ SvgViewer The svgTitle text is shown
SvgViewer onClose is called ‑ SvgViewer onClose is called
TabCards SNV Barplot image is shown ‑ TabCards SNV Barplot image is shown
TabCards SNV Density image is shown ‑ TabCards SNV Density image is shown
TabCards SNV Legend image is shown ‑ TabCards SNV Legend image is shown
TabCards SNV POG primary SV comparator is not present for SNV ‑ TabCards SNV POG primary SV comparator is not present for SNV
TabCards SNV Primary comparator tab is present ‑ TabCards SNV Primary comparator tab is present
TabCards SNV Secondary comparator is visible on tab change ‑ TabCards SNV Secondary comparator is visible on tab change
TabCards SNV Secondary comparator tab is present ‑ TabCards SNV Secondary comparator tab is present
TabCards SNV TCGA is the primary comparator ‑ TabCards SNV TCGA is the primary comparator
TabCards SV overload POG primary SV comparator overloads non-SV comparator ‑ TabCards SV overload POG primary SV comparator overloads non-SV comparator
Terms Component Header text is in the document ‑ Terms Component Header text is in the document
TextEditor The checkbox is checked ‑ TextEditor The checkbox is checked
TextEditor The checkbox is not checked ‑ TextEditor The checkbox is not checked
TextEditor The export cell checkbox calls setData when unchecking ‑ TextEditor The export cell checkbox calls setData when unchecking
TextEditor The non-export cell checkbox does not call setData on click ‑ TextEditor The non-export cell checkbox does not call setData on click
UploadSlide An error is shown and onUpload is not called when the file is not an image ‑ UploadSlide An error is shown and onUpload is not called when the file is not an image
UploadSlide Button is disabled when file name is empty ‑ UploadSlide Button is disabled when file name is empty
UploadSlide Button is enabled when file name is available ‑ UploadSlide Button is enabled when file name is available
UploadSlide onUpload is called when the file is an image ‑ UploadSlide onUpload is called when the file is an image
checkAccess Allow access when * is given as allowList, regardless if blocklist has role in user roles ‑ checkAccess Allow access when * is given as allowList, regardless if blocklist has role in user roles
checkAccess Allow access when both allow and block list is empty ‑ checkAccess Allow access when both allow and block list is empty
checkAccess Allow access when user has roles in both allow and block list ‑ checkAccess Allow access when user has roles in both allow and block list
checkAccess Block access when user has role in blockList, but no roles corresponding to allowList ‑ checkAccess Block access when user has role in blockList, but no roles corresponding to allowList
withLoading Props are applied to the component ‑ withLoading Props are applied to the component
withLoading The loading indicator is shown ‑ withLoading The loading indicator is shown
Loading